118bd5bd157SAndrew Jones/*
119*cddb18bcSAlexandru Elisei * arm_smccc_hvc / arm_smccc_smc
120bd5bd157SAndrew Jones *
121bd5bd157SAndrew Jones * Inputs:
122bd5bd157SAndrew Jones *   w0 -- function_id
123bd5bd157SAndrew Jones *   x1 -- arg0
124bd5bd157SAndrew Jones *   x2 -- arg1
125bd5bd157SAndrew Jones *   x3 -- arg2
126*cddb18bcSAlexandru Elisei *   x4 -- arg3
127*cddb18bcSAlexandru Elisei *   x5 -- arg4
128*cddb18bcSAlexandru Elisei *   x6 -- arg5
129*cddb18bcSAlexandru Elisei *   x7 -- arg6
130*cddb18bcSAlexandru Elisei *   sp -- { arg7, arg8, arg9, arg10, result }
131bd5bd157SAndrew Jones *
132bd5bd157SAndrew Jones * Outputs:
133bd5bd157SAndrew Jones *   x0 -- return code
134*cddb18bcSAlexandru Elisei *
135*cddb18bcSAlexandru Elisei * If result pointer is not NULL:
136*cddb18bcSAlexandru Elisei *   result.r0 -- return code
137*cddb18bcSAlexandru Elisei *   result.r1 -- x1
138*cddb18bcSAlexandru Elisei *   result.r2 -- x2
139*cddb18bcSAlexandru Elisei *   result.r3 -- x3
140*cddb18bcSAlexandru Elisei *   result.r4 -- x4
141*cddb18bcSAlexandru Elisei *   result.r5 -- x5
142*cddb18bcSAlexandru Elisei *   result.r6 -- x6
143*cddb18bcSAlexandru Elisei *   result.r7 -- x7
144*cddb18bcSAlexandru Elisei *   result.r8 -- x8
145*cddb18bcSAlexandru Elisei *   result.r9 -- x9
146bd5bd157SAndrew Jones */
147*cddb18bcSAlexandru Elisei.macro do_smccc_call instr
148*cddb18bcSAlexandru Elisei	/* Save x8-x11 on stack */
149*cddb18bcSAlexandru Elisei	stp	x9, x8,	  [sp, #-16]!
150*cddb18bcSAlexandru Elisei	stp	x11, x10, [sp, #-16]!
151*cddb18bcSAlexandru Elisei	/* Load arg7 - arg10 from the stack */
152*cddb18bcSAlexandru Elisei	ldp	x8, x9,   [sp, #32]
153*cddb18bcSAlexandru Elisei	ldp	x10, x11, [sp, #48]
154*cddb18bcSAlexandru Elisei	\instr	#0
155*cddb18bcSAlexandru Elisei	/* Get the result address */
156*cddb18bcSAlexandru Elisei	ldr	x10, [sp, #64]
157*cddb18bcSAlexandru Elisei	cmp	x10, xzr
158*cddb18bcSAlexandru Elisei	b.eq	1f
159*cddb18bcSAlexandru Elisei	stp	x0, x1, [x10, #0]
160*cddb18bcSAlexandru Elisei	stp	x2, x3, [x10, #16]
161*cddb18bcSAlexandru Elisei	stp	x4, x5, [x10, #32]
162*cddb18bcSAlexandru Elisei	stp	x6, x7, [x10, #48]
163*cddb18bcSAlexandru Elisei	stp	x8, x9, [x10, #64]
164*cddb18bcSAlexandru Elisei1:
165*cddb18bcSAlexandru Elisei	/* Restore x8-x11 from stack */
166*cddb18bcSAlexandru Elisei	ldp	x11, x10, [sp], #16
167*cddb18bcSAlexandru Elisei	ldp	x9, x8,   [sp], #16
168bd5bd157SAndrew Jones	ret
169*cddb18bcSAlexandru Elisei.endm
170bd5bd157SAndrew Jones
171*cddb18bcSAlexandru Elisei.globl arm_smccc_hvc
172*cddb18bcSAlexandru Eliseiarm_smccc_hvc:
173*cddb18bcSAlexandru Elisei	do_smccc_call hvc
174*cddb18bcSAlexandru Elisei
175*cddb18bcSAlexandru Elisei.globl arm_smccc_smc
176*cddb18bcSAlexandru Eliseiarm_smccc_smc:
177*cddb18bcSAlexandru Elisei	do_smccc_call smc

2197ee966e9SAndrew Jones/*
220db328a24SAndrew Jones * asm_mmu_enable
221db328a24SAndrew Jones *   Inputs:
222db328a24SAndrew Jones *     x0 is the base address of the translation table
223db328a24SAndrew Jones *   Outputs: none
224db328a24SAndrew Jones *
225db328a24SAndrew Jones * Adapted from
226db328a24SAndrew Jones *   arch/arm64/kernel/head.S
227db328a24SAndrew Jones *   arch/arm64/mm/proc.S
228db328a24SAndrew Jones */
229db328a24SAndrew Jones
230db328a24SAndrew Jones/*
231db328a24SAndrew Jones * Memory region attributes for LPAE:
232db328a24SAndrew Jones *
233db328a24SAndrew Jones *   n = AttrIndx[2:0]
234db328a24SAndrew Jones *                      n       MAIR
235db328a24SAndrew Jones *   DEVICE_nGnRnE      000     00000000
236db328a24SAndrew Jones *   DEVICE_nGnRE       001     00000100
237db328a24SAndrew Jones *   DEVICE_GRE         010     00001100
238db328a24SAndrew Jones *   NORMAL_NC          011     01000100
239db328a24SAndrew Jones *   NORMAL             100     11111111
240cc70e4b6SNikos Nikoleris *   NORMAL_WT          101     10111011
241cc70e4b6SNikos Nikoleris *   DEVICE_nGRE        110     00001000
242db328a24SAndrew Jones */
243db328a24SAndrew Jones#define MAIR(attr, mt) ((attr) << ((mt) * 8))
244db328a24SAndrew Jones
245a2d06852SNikos Nikoleris#if PAGE_SIZE == SZ_64K
246a2d06852SNikos Nikoleris#define TCR_TG_FLAGS	TCR_TG0_64K | TCR_TG1_64K
247a2d06852SNikos Nikoleris#elif PAGE_SIZE == SZ_16K
248a2d06852SNikos Nikoleris#define TCR_TG_FLAGS	TCR_TG0_16K | TCR_TG1_16K
249a2d06852SNikos Nikoleris#elif PAGE_SIZE == SZ_4K
250a2d06852SNikos Nikoleris#define TCR_TG_FLAGS	TCR_TG0_4K | TCR_TG1_4K
251a2d06852SNikos Nikoleris#endif
252a2d06852SNikos Nikoleris
253db328a24SAndrew Jones.globl asm_mmu_enable
254db328a24SAndrew Jonesasm_mmu_enable:
25542d51704SAlexandru Elisei	tlbi	vmalle1			// invalidate I + D TLBs
25642d51704SAlexandru Elisei	dsb	nsh
257db328a24SAndrew Jones
258db328a24SAndrew Jones	/* TCR */
259db328a24SAndrew Jones	ldr	x1, =TCR_TxSZ(VA_BITS) |		\
260a2d06852SNikos Nikoleris		     TCR_TG_FLAGS  |			\
261db328a24SAndrew Jones		     TCR_IRGN_WBWA | TCR_ORGN_WBWA |	\
2628425ac5cSAlexandru Elisei		     TCR_SHARED |			\
2638425ac5cSAlexandru Elisei		     TCR_EPD1
264d140ad48SAndrew Jones	mrs	x2, id_aa64mmfr0_el1
265db328a24SAndrew Jones	bfi	x1, x2, #32, #3
266db328a24SAndrew Jones	msr	tcr_el1, x1
267db328a24SAndrew Jones
268db328a24SAndrew Jones	/* MAIR */
269db328a24SAndrew Jones	ldr	x1, =MAIR(0x00, MT_DEVICE_nGnRnE) |	\
270db328a24SAndrew Jones		     MAIR(0x04, MT_DEVICE_nGnRE) |	\
271db328a24SAndrew Jones		     MAIR(0x0c, MT_DEVICE_GRE) |	\
272db328a24SAndrew Jones		     MAIR(0x44, MT_NORMAL_NC) |		\
273cc70e4b6SNikos Nikoleris		     MAIR(0xff, MT_NORMAL) |	        \
274cc70e4b6SNikos Nikoleris		     MAIR(0xbb, MT_NORMAL_WT) |         \
275cc70e4b6SNikos Nikoleris		     MAIR(0x08, MT_DEVICE_nGRE)
276db328a24SAndrew Jones	msr	mair_el1, x1
277db328a24SAndrew Jones
278db328a24SAndrew Jones	/* TTBR0 */
279db328a24SAndrew Jones	msr	ttbr0_el1, x0
280db328a24SAndrew Jones	isb
281db328a24SAndrew Jones
282db328a24SAndrew Jones	/* SCTLR */
283db328a24SAndrew Jones	mrs	x1, sctlr_el1
284db328a24SAndrew Jones	orr	x1, x1, SCTLR_EL1_C
285db328a24SAndrew Jones	orr	x1, x1, SCTLR_EL1_I
286db328a24SAndrew Jones	orr	x1, x1, SCTLR_EL1_M
287db328a24SAndrew Jones	msr	sctlr_el1, x1
288db328a24SAndrew Jones	isb
289db328a24SAndrew Jones
290db328a24SAndrew Jones	ret
291db328a24SAndrew Jones
292e27b176bSAndrew Jones.globl asm_mmu_disable
293e27b176bSAndrew Jonesasm_mmu_disable:
294e27b176bSAndrew Jones	mrs	x0, sctlr_el1
295e27b176bSAndrew Jones	bic	x0, x0, SCTLR_EL1_M
296e27b176bSAndrew Jones	msr	sctlr_el1, x0
297e27b176bSAndrew Jones	isb
298410b3bf0SAlexandru Elisei
299410b3bf0SAlexandru Elisei	/* Clean + invalidate the entire memory */
300410b3bf0SAlexandru Elisei	adrp	x0, __phys_offset
301410b3bf0SAlexandru Elisei	ldr	x0, [x0, :lo12:__phys_offset]
302410b3bf0SAlexandru Elisei	adrp	x1, __phys_end
303410b3bf0SAlexandru Elisei	ldr	x1, [x1, :lo12:__phys_end]
304b5f659beSAlexandru Elisei	sub	x1, x1, x0
305410b3bf0SAlexandru Elisei	dcache_by_line_op civac, sy, x0, x1, x2, x3
306410b3bf0SAlexandru Elisei
307e27b176bSAndrew Jones	ret
